Based on the elaboration of latest World Bank Data, the total population of Gambia as of 2023 is estimated to be around 2,773,168, and the total population of Mozambique as of 2023 is estimated to be around 33,897,354.
As per the above data, we can say that in the year 2023, Gambia had 31,124,186 less people than Mozambique.
The annual Population Growth in Gambia is 2.70% and the annual population growth in Mozambique is 2.99%.

The leading cause of death in Gambia, is [ Neonatal conditions ]. Around 85.9 people per 100,000 people in Gambia, are dying of Neonatal conditions.
Similarly, around 166 people per 100,000 people in Mozambique, are dying of HIV/AIDS, as it is the leading cause of death in there.
The government of Gambia, spent [ 3.19% ] of the amount of the Gross Domestic Product (GDP) in health sectors in the year 2023.
Likewise, the government of Mozambique, spent [ 9.05% ] of the amount of the Gross Domestic Product (GDP) in health sectors in the year 2023.
